Land At Great Suffolk Street Industrial Estate 5-7 Bear Lane London SE1 0UH
Full / Other Planning at Land At Great Suffolk Street Industrial Estate 5-7 Bear Lane London SE1 0UH, received 21 Feb 2006 — approved on 31 Dec 2007 by committee.
What is it?
Demolition of existing buildings and erection of a new (maximum 8 storey, 28 metres high) building comprising of 89 dwellings, 776.5 sqm of general business floorspace (Class B1), 563.3 sqm of restaurant/bar (Class A3/A4), ancillary car parking (basement parking), servicing and amenity space and landscaping with vehicular access from Bear Lane.

What happened?
Approved on 31 Dec 2007, determined by the planning committee — 97 weeks from submission (89 over the 8-week target).
